Coinbase and FDIC lawsuit takes a new turn with latest filing

Coinbase and FDIC Lawsuit Takes New Twist with Final Filings

Reading time: 2 minutes

Recent updates from Coinbase are of significant importance to the crypto market, especially given the legal challenges the company is currently facing. Paul Grewal, Coinbase's Chief Legal Officer, recently addressed the progress of the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) case against the U.S.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C). He confirmed that Coinbase has filed a legal document challenging the FDIC's objection to dismissing the lawsuit.

Coinbase's Legal Action Contents

In retrospect, Coinbase filed a lawsuit against the US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) and the FDIC in 2024. The company accused these agencies of deliberately attempting to remove crypto companies from the financial ecosystem, an operation often referred to as Operation Chokepoint 2.0. In its most recent legal documents, Coinbase alleges that the FDIC is "stonewalling," or preventing them from obtaining crucial documents. These documents could reveal the potential range of regulatory actions against the crypto sector under the previous administration.

Coinbase has also submitted a request for further insight into the FDIC's documentation practices. The company is asking the FDIC to explain the use of Exemption 8, why certain documents are being withheld, and why letters have not been sent to FOIA requesters.

Coinbase argues that the FDIC's reluctance to release unredacted documents violates FOIA transparency requirements. The company believes full disclosure is necessary to prevent future regulatory oversight and to hold agencies accountable for past actions.

Coinbase recently announced expansions

Coinbase's legal action comes at a time of positive developments for the platform. Coinbase recently announced a partnership with JPMorgan, which aims to offer its customers more options in the cryptocurrency market. Starting in 2026, users will be able to redeem Chase Ultimate Rewards Points for USDC on the Coinbase platform.

Additionally, Coinbase Derivatives announced the launch of nano perpetual-style futures for XRP and Solana (SOL) will be launched on August 18th. These perpetual futures, unlike regular futures, do not have a monthly expiration date, and the contracts expire after five years. These new products follow the SEC's dismissal of the lawsuit, paving the way for further innovation and growth within the platform.
